WebNov 16, 2024 · Plain steel’s density is about 490 pounds per cubic foot, which can also be expressed as 7.85 g/cm 3. Carbon steel’s density is about 7.84 g/cm 3, pure iron’s density is around 7.86 g/cm 3, and stainless steel’s is about 8.03 g/cm 3. The particular grade and chemical composition of the steel makes its density vary slightly.
